Tabla de contenido:

Termostato económico conectado a la web: 12 pasos (con imágenes)
Termostato económico conectado a la web: 12 pasos (con imágenes)

Video: Termostato económico conectado a la web: 12 pasos (con imágenes)

Video: Termostato económico conectado a la web: 12 pasos (con imágenes)
Video: INSTALAR MINI TERMOSTATO W1209 a 12V y 110V 2024, Noviembre
Anonim
Termostato económico conectado a la web
Termostato económico conectado a la web

Uno de los primeros productos de Internet de las cosas que llegó a muchos hogares es el termostato inteligente. Ellos pueden saber cuándo le gusta que su casa se caliente y qué temperatura ambiente se requiere normalmente.

Lo bueno es que también se pueden usar para encender y apagar la calefacción con tu móvil, incluso cuando estás fuera de casa. Muy útil cuando se olvidó de apagarlo cuando se fue o cuando quiere llegar a una casa agradable y cálida.

El problema es que estos termostatos como Nest y Ecobee son bastante caros. Pero, ¿por qué pagar 250 dólares por algo que puedes construir tú mismo, verdad? Permítame mostrarle cómo hacer su propio termostato de bricolaje inteligente en línea por menos de 30 dólares. Como beneficio adicional, incluso puede usar el código que escribí para una aplicación web para controlar su termostato Y le muestro cómo hacer una carcasa capacitiva táctil de metal para el termostato que impresionará incluso al más nerd de los amigos.

Paso 1: lo que necesita para construir su propio termostato inteligente

Lo que necesita para construir su propio termostato inteligente
Lo que necesita para construir su propio termostato inteligente
Lo que necesita para construir su propio termostato inteligente
Lo que necesita para construir su propio termostato inteligente

Mi termostato es relativamente fácil de construir (si sabe cómo soldar y eso también es fácil) y usa componentes fácilmente disponibles:

  • Adafruit Huzzah ESP8266 ($ 9.95)
  • Módulo DHT22 (6, 95 en euros, prefiero los que están en una placa de ruptura)
  • Relevo (cuestan menos de dos dólares)
  • Fuente de alimentación que puede suministrar 5 voltios a 2 amperios (cualquier cargador de teléfono funcionará bien)
  • Perfboard (me gustan los tableros perma-proto de Adafruits)
  • Cable de puente macho-hembra
  • Alambre de soldadura (use sin plomo, es mejor para usted)

Puede ir de muchas maneras para un caso en la pared, pero para lo que hice, necesitará esto:

  • 2 Micro-servos (como el SG92R, 6 euros cada uno)
  • Caja de metal (utilicé una vieja unidad de CD-ROM)
  • 4 LED
  • Transistor NPN (tipo BC547)
  • Resistencias (220 ohmios y un par de 330 kiloohmios)
  • Pedazo de plexiglás
  • Pieza de madera
  • Trozos de cosas más pequeñas como tornillos y alambre de hierro

Para crear el circuito solo necesitas un soldador. Un multímetro es muy útil para verificar si conectaste todo correctamente. En su computadora, necesitará el software Arduino y un convertidor de USB a serie o un cable para cargar el software en el chip ESP8266.

Para cortar el metal de la caja, utilicé una Dremel. Un taladro eléctrico, una sierra caladora y una pistola de pegamento también son útiles. Si va a tirar de un cable adicional para alimentar el termostato, es posible que también necesite una herramienta para tirar de cables y un aerosol de silicona.

Paso 2: Entonces, ¿cómo funciona un termostato de todos modos?

Entonces, ¿cómo funciona un termostato de todos modos?
Entonces, ¿cómo funciona un termostato de todos modos?

En la mayoría de las casas con calefacción central, un cable pasa a través de un tubo en la pared entre el calentador y el termostato en la sala de estar.

El termostato no es más que un interruptor, uno que enciende y apaga el calentador. Tiene un dial o botones para configurar la temperatura deseada. Cuando la temperatura en la habitación desciende por debajo de la temperatura establecida, el termostato conecta los cables que vienen del calentador. Así es como el calefactor sabe que debe encenderse. Una bomba de circulación dentro del calentador bombeará agua caliente a través de los radiadores de la casa, hasta que la temperatura esté por encima de la temperatura establecida, momento en el que el termostato desconectará los dos cables.

Si tiene varios cables que salen de la pared, puede probar cuáles necesita simplemente conectándolos y (pida a un amigo) que escuche si el calentador se enciende (generalmente es un cable rojo y uno azul).

Calentadores tontos y calentadores inteligentes

La mayoría de los calentadores son lo suficientemente inteligentes como para desacelerar de vez en cuando, para permitir que el agua caliente se bombee a través del sistema antes de volver a calentarse por completo. Eso ahorra energía. Sin embargo, algunos calentadores de tipo antiguo no hacen eso, y tendrá que ayudarlos un poco averiguando qué ciclo de trabajo es más eficiente y cambiar el código en el termostato en consecuencia.

Hay otra cosa a tener en cuenta. En mi casa, el calentador es de persuasión moduladora, tan simple de encender y apagar. Pero los calentadores más nuevos esperarán que los termostatos usen el protocolo OpenTherm. De esa manera, los termostatos no solo le dicen al calentador que se encienda y apague, sino también a qué temperatura debe calentarse el agua en el sistema. No hay problema: también hay bibliotecas OpenTherm para Arduino disponibles.

Paso 3: soldar el ESP8266

Soldar el ESP8266
Soldar el ESP8266

El módulo ESP8266 probablemente se le enviará por correo completo, pero sin los encabezados negros soldados. Una vez que haya hecho eso, suelde todo en el protoboard. Asegúrese de colocar las filas de pines a ambos lados del espacio vacío en el medio para que no se conecten.

Corte y pele un cable corto (preferiblemente rojo, esa es la forma correcta) para conectar el ESP8266 a la fuente de alimentación. Suelde el cable en el protoboard justo al lado del pin en el chip donde dice 'Vbat'. Suelde el otro extremo del cable a la fila con la línea roja (vea la ilustración a continuación). Haga lo mismo con un hilo negro y suéldelo entre 'GND' (para 'tierra') en el chip y la fila con la línea negra (o azul).

Luego suelde un pequeño terminal de tornillo en su protobord para que pueda conectar fácilmente los cables de la fuente de alimentación al riel de 5 voltios más adelante.

El chip a su vez alimenta el sensor, por lo que en el lado opuesto de su protobord suelde un cable entre la salida de 3V del ESP8266 a la fila roja, y desde el pin GND a la fila azul. Ahora tiene en su protobord un riel de 5 voltios, un riel de 3,3 voltios y dos rieles de tierra.

Después de soldar, corté la placa perfilada a un tamaño más pequeño con una sierra caladora para que quepa en mi estuche más adelante. Probablemente sea mejor hacer esto antes de soldar, pero luego tienes que ser un mejor planificador que yo.

Lo fijé a la madera con pequeños tornillos, junto con los demás componentes del termostato.

Paso 4: cableado del sensor de temperatura y el relé al chip

Segundo premio en el concurso Wireless

Recomendado: